About this property

Hotel Lily

Hotel Lily puts you just a 5-minute drive from Kensington High Street and Olympia Conference and Exhibition Centre. Also, Thames River and Stamford Bridge Stadium are just a 5-minute drive away. Fellow travelers like the helpful staff and location. Public transportation is just a short walk: West Brompton Underground Station is 2 minutes and Earl's Court Station is 9 minutes.
